XRP (XRP) Faces Legal Uncertainty Due to SEC Lawsuit

XRP is currently facing significant pressure due to the legal scrutiny being faced by the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). This situation has brought about a sense of uncertainty regarding the appeal of XRP and its potential impact on the market.
The SEC is currently embroiled in a legal battle due to a new lawsuit that challenges its handling of a conflicts of interest probe associated with cryptocurrencies. Whistleblower group Empower Oversight recently filed a lawsuit against the SEC on the grounds that crucial documents related to an internal investigation of former SEC Director William Hinman are being withheld.
Empower Oversight states that the lawsuit is intended to force the agency to release a report completed by the SEC Office of Inspector General (OIG) regarding William Hinman’s investigation and possible conflicts of interest. The lawsuit asserts that the SEC has disregarded several Freedom of Information Act (FOIA) requests for transparency, and journalist Eleanor Terrett submitted another FOIA request in December to further compel the SEC to disclose the OIG findings.
The heart of the matter lies in the allegations that William Hinman received substantial payments from Simpson Thacher, a law firm with ties to Enterprise Ethereum, while overseeing crypto regulations at the SEC. Hinman’s declaration in 2018 that Bitcoin (BTC) and Ethereum (ETH) were not securities played a pivotal role in shaping the SEC’s regulatory stance. Recently surfaced court documents from the Ripple case revealed ongoing interactions between Hinman and Simpson Thacher employees, raising red flags about potential conflicts of interest that may sway the SEC’s decision on the XRP case appeal.
The legal uncertainties surrounding the SEC’s appeal have notably impacted XRP’s price performance. XRP experienced a drop of 2.34% on February 6, extending a three-day losing streak. The cryptocurrency’s closing price settled at $2.3260 following a 5.8% decline the day before. Despite the broader crypto market experiencing a 0.96% decline, bringing the total market cap to $3.09 trillion, XRP’s underperformance highlights the ripple effect of the ongoing SEC situation on the market.
Analysts are closely observing the developments and how they could shape XRP’s future price trajectory. If the SEC opts to withdraw its appeal, XRP may soar past its all-time high of $3.5505. However, if the regulator chooses to pursue the appeal, XRP could potentially plummet below $1.50.
